ServerMania was previously known as B2Net Solutions, under which they were operating for 10 years and have undergone a rebranding. Their IP space is still registered as “B2Net Solutions” at this time and the company is legally registered in Ontario Canada. The billing and order panel looks very nice, different to the default WHMCS that’s seen amongst a number of providers. ServerMania seem to push their support credentials on their website with statements of “30 minute help desk response time guarantee,” a “30 second live chat initial response” and a “60 second phone initial response guarantee” through their 24/7 phone support line (1.888.237.6637). Beyond this they offer a 100% network uptime guarantee and a 100% power uptime guarantee, where some providers offer one or the other. Still with all of this take a read through their Terms of Services.

Payments are accepted via Credit Card and Paypal, however there is no money back guarantee or refunds offered. You can choose either Buffalo New York or Toronto Canada on signup.

  14. Nagib,

    You are correct in your assumption, that is how we determine VSwap on our VSwap capable nodes.

    “VSwap is calculated from the amount of burst memory you add to a virtual server. For example, if you specify 512MB Ram and 1024MB Burst the VSwap would be 512MB (1024MB – 512MB = 512MB).” -quoted from http://docs.solusvm.com/openvz_vswap
